Supply and Delivery of Electricity Store Material 2026
Tender Overview
- Tender Title: Supply and Delivery of Electricity Store Material to be Delivered in Senekal
- Tender Number: FWPQ 22 (2026/2027)
- Institution: Setsoto Local Municipality
- Location: Senekal, Free State
- Tender Type: Request for Quotation (FWPQ)
- Closing Date: 26 August 2026 at 16:30
- Category: Electrical Equipment and Supplies / Lighting Supplies / Supply and Delivery
Tender Description
Setsoto Local Municipality is inviting suitably qualified suppliers to submit quotations for the supply and delivery of electrical store materials to Senekal.
The appointed supplier will be responsible for providing the specified electrical components in the required quantities and delivering them within the stipulated timeframe.
Scope of Supply
The required electrical materials include items such as:
- Drop-out fuses.
- Heat-shrink joints.
- Ferrules.
- Line taps.
- Lamps.
- Light bulbs.
- Spade terminals.
- Other electrical store materials specified in the procurement documentation.
Note: Bidders should refer to the official item list for the exact specifications, quantities and required standards for each product.
Delivery Requirements
The successful supplier must:
- Deliver the required materials to Senekal.
- Complete delivery within 3 days of receiving the official purchase order, unless a different delivery period is indicated by the bidder.
- Ensure all supplied materials correspond with the municipality’s required specifications and quantities.
- Ensure materials are properly packaged and delivered in good condition.
Pricing Requirements
Suppliers must ensure that:
- All quoted prices remain valid for at least 30 days from the closing date.
- Pricing reflects the complete cost of supplying and delivering the required materials.
- Delivery costs and any other applicable charges are appropriately accounted for in the quotation.
Mandatory / Compliance Requirements
Bidders should provide:
- Valid Central Supplier Database (CSD) registration.
- CSD registration report dated within the required period.
- Valid MAAA CSD registration number.
- SARS Tax Compliance Status PIN, where required.
- Company registration documentation.
- Fully completed and signed MBD 4 – Declaration of Interest form.
- Municipal account statements showing accounts are not more than three months in arrears, where applicable.
- Lease agreement where the business operates from leased premises, where applicable.
- Supporting documentation for any socio-economic points claimed.
